A Biased View of It Services
Wiki Article
It Services Company Fundamentals Explained
Table of ContentsGetting My It Services Examples To WorkThe Facts About It Services Industry UncoveredLittle Known Questions About It Services Application Of Multimedia.See This Report on It Services And Consulting MeaningHow It Services For Business can Save You Time, Stress, and Money.It Services And Consulting Fundamentals ExplainedIt Services And Consulting Fundamentals Explained
You intend to point your Service to a Solution in a various Namespace or on one more cluster. You are moving a work to Kubernetes. While assessing the technique, you run only a portion of your backends in Kubernetes. In any one of these situations you can define a Service without a Shuck selector.0.0. 0/8 for IPv4,::1/ 128 for IPv6), or link-local (169. 254.0. 0/16 as well as 224. 0.0. 0/24 for IPv4, fe80::/ 64 for IPv6). Endpoint IP addresses can not be the collection IPs of other Kubernetes Solutions, due to the fact that kube-proxy doesn't sustain virtual IPs as a destination. Accessing a Service without a selector functions the like if it had a selector.
The Kubernetes API server does not permit proxying to endpoints that are not mapped to cases. Activities such as kubectl proxy where the solution has no selector will certainly fail due to this constraint.
Examine This Report on It Services Qualifications
To learn more, see the External, Call area later in this document. Over Capacity Endpoints If an Endpoints source has even more than 1000 endpoints after that a Kubernetes v1. 22 (or later) cluster annotates that Endpoints with trimmed. This note suggests that the impacted Endpoints object is over capability which the endpoints controller has actually trimmed the variety of endpoints to 1000.Conceptually quite similar to Endpoints, Endpoint, Slices allow for dispersing network endpoints across numerous sources. By default, an Endpoint, Slice is considered "full" once it reaches 100 endpoints, at which factor additional Endpoint, Slices will be developed to store any added endpoints.
Virtual IPs as well as service proxies Every node in a Kubernetes collection runs a kube-proxy. kube-proxy is accountable for executing a kind of online IP for Services of kind various other than External, Call. Why not use round-robin DNS? A concern that turns up from time to time is why Kubernetes relies on proxying to ahead incoming traffic to backends.
Little Known Questions About It Services Examples.
Some applications do DNS lookups just as soon as and also cache the results indefinitely. Even if apps and collections did correct re-resolution, the reduced or absolutely no TTLs on the DNS documents might impose a high load on DNS that then becomes challenging to handle. Later in this page you can read regarding different kube-proxy applications work.Thus, running kube-proxy is something that ought to only be done by a manager which comprehends the effects of having a low degree, blessed network proxying solution on a computer system. The kube-proxy executable supports a cleaning function, this feature is not a main function and thus is only readily available to utilize as-is.
The kube-proxy's configuration is done by means of a Config, Map, and also the Config, Map for kube-proxy successfully deprecates the practices for mostly all of the flags for the kube-proxy. The Config, Map for the kube-proxy does not sustain online reloading of configuration. The Config, Map specifications for the kube-proxy can not all be confirmed and confirmed on startup.
6 Simple Techniques For It Services Qualifications
iptables proxy mode In this mode, kube-proxy watches the Kubernetes regulate aircraft for the addition and also elimination of Solution as well as Endpoint items. For every Service, it sets up iptables rules, which capture web traffic to the Service's cluster, IP and port, and redirect that traffic to among the Solution's backend sets.If the IPVS kernel modules are not discovered, then kube-proxy falls back to running in iptables proxy mode. In these proxy designs, the traffic bound for the Service's IP: Port is proxied to an appropriate backend without the customers understanding anything regarding Kubernetes or Services or Pods. If you want to see to link it that connections from a certain client are passed to the very same Sheath each time, you can pick the session fondness based on the customer's IP addresses by establishing service.
Discovering solutions Kubernetes supports have a peek at this website 2 key modes of locating a Service - setting variables as well as DNS. Setting variables When a Pod is run on a Node, the kubelet includes a set of atmosphere variables for each active Service. _ SERVICE_PORT variables, where the Solution name is upper-cased as well as dashboards are transformed to highlights.
5 Easy Facts About It Services For Business Explained
If you only use DNS to find the collection IP for a Solution, you don't need to stress over this purchasing problem. DNS You can (and also usually must) established a DNS solution for your Kubernetes gather using an add-on. A cluster-aware DNS server, such as Core, DNS, enjoys the Kubernetes API for brand-new Services as well as produces a collection of DNS documents each.If you have a Solution called my-service in a Kubernetes namespace my-ns, the control aircraft and also the DNS Solution acting with each other develop a DNS document for my-service. my-ns. Capsules in the my-ns namespace should be able to locate the solution by doing a name lookup for my-service (my-service.
The Kubernetes DNS web server is the only method to accessibility External, Name Providers. Headless Services Occasionally you don't require load-balancing and a solitary Service IP.
The Facts About It Services Industry Uncovered
spec.cluster, IP). You can use a headless Solution to user interface with various other service discovery systems, without being linked to Kubernetes' implementation. For brainless Solutions, a cluster IP is not designated, it services albuquerque kube-proxy does not take care of these Services, and there is no load balancing or proxying done by the platform for them.A records for any Endpoints that share a name with the Solution, for all various other kinds. Publishing Services (Solution, Kind) For some parts of your application (for example, frontends) you might want to expose a Solution onto an exterior IP address, that's outside of your cluster.
Kind worths as well as their behaviors are: Collection, IP: Reveals the Solution on a cluster-internal IP. Selecting this value makes the Solution only obtainable from within the collection.: Subjects the Service on each Node's IP at a fixed port (the Node, Port).
Not known Details About It Services Qualifications
: Exposes the Service externally utilizing a cloud provider's tons balancer.: Maps the Solution to the materials of the exterior, Call area (e.Report this wiki page